Transaction 76d2b8dc05afce325a36ff76ec54375464a183eceeb37eed91dd496d41e17076
1 Input
2 Outputs
- 76d2b8dc05afce325a36ff76ec54375464a183eceeb37eed91dd496d41e17076:0
- 76d2b8dc05afce325a36ff76ec54375464a183eceeb37eed91dd496d41e17076:1
value 1065759
address 15kPGMieEWjbyzse74aK1fLadYBRGY8Vxv
value 2590069
address 1G5BQNgGiacwrwcaAxGmQ2DQBMLhBMYCC